    Re United 100 octane is basically ULP98 with 10% Ethanol:

    Enhanced Petrol and Engine Performance

    Premium 100 is a high performance petrol with an octane of 100, which is the highest rating available in the Australian market. Ethanol is a natural octane enhancer - adding 10% ethanol to petrol boosts its octane number and its performance.
